IOLMaster — Components.

View from Operator's Side

IOLMaster

1. Joystick with release button for adjusting the measuring
    device horizontally (X, Y) and vertically (Z, by turning)

2. Display Patient eye alignment and display of results

3. Red eye level marks patient eye level needed for optimum
    measurement

4. IOLMaster lock knob

5. Connector panel (cf. Fig. 9)

IOLMaster keyboard

6. Mouse connector (light green)

7. Keyboard connector (purple)

8. Keyboard (see Fig. 10)

Optional: Printer (not shown)

View from Patient's Side

IOLMaster view

1. DVD drive/CD-RW recorder for data storage and software installation

2. Adjustment of headrest

3. Patient chin rest

4. Holding pins for paper pads, also used to test eye alignment

5. Patient forehead rest

6. Aperture for semiconductor diode laser (MMLD)

7. Device control connector

Power Isolation Transformer for External Devices

IOLMaster Warning Symbol   Warning
Always connect all peripheral devices, printers and monitors to the power isolation transformer.

No components other than those prescribed for the system may be connected to the power isolation transformer or instrument table. Noncompliance represents a violation of the regulations for use of medical devices under DIN EN 60601-1-1.

Likewise excepted are laser printers, as their rated supply voltage usually exceeds the permissible connected load of the power isolation transformer. Position the laser printer outside the patient’s range (1.5 m from the patient’s seat at the device).

If the Carl Zeiss IT 3L instrument table is used, the power isolation transformer may be mounted to the underside of the tabletop. It may be secured elsewhere, but not placed on the floor.

IOLMaster Warning Symbol   Warning
The IOLMaster should never be operated via the power isolation transformer!

The power isolation transformer is not a constituent part of the IOLMaster.
